BELFAST – Kathryn C. Gallagher, 59, died Nov. 29, 2006, at a local hospital. She was born Nov. 27, 1947, in Washington, D.C., daughter of Theodore and Margaret (Burke) Cuevas. Kathryn worked as a systems coordinator for the Veterans’ Administration at Togus, where she took early retirement in 2003. She loved making a home for her family, feeding the birds, squirrels and chipmunks in her yard, and enjoyed creating a garden for the wildlife to enjoy. Her favorite pastime was reading, which she shared with others in a book club locally. She was a founding member of Hollings-worth Center, which focused on highly gifted children. Kathryn is survived by her husband of 36 years, Raymond A. Gallagher of Belfast; two daughters, Stephanie Lyn Gallagher of Chelmsford, Mass., and Margaret Elizabeth Gallagher Harrington and husband, Luke, of Belfast; one aunt in Maryland; many cousins and friends.
